An Emergent Theory of Digital Library Metadata is a reaction to the current digital library landscape that is being challenged with growing online collections and changing user expectations. The theory provides the conceptual underpinnings for a new approach which moves away from expert defined standardised metadata to a user driven approach with users as metadata co-creators. Moving away from definitive, authoritative, metadata to a system that reflects the diversity of users’ terminologies, it changes the current focus on metadata simplicity and efficiency to one of metadata enriching, which is a continuous and evolving process of data linking. From predefined description to information conceptualised, contextualised and filtered at the point of delivery. By presenting this shift, this book provides a coherent structure in which future technological developments can be considered. Metadata is valuable when continuously enriched by experts and users Metadata enriching results from ubiquitous linkin Metadata is a resource that should be linked openly The power of metadata is unlocked when enriched metadata is filtered for users individually

This book offers a comprehensive guide to the world of metadata, from its origins in the ancient cities of the Middle East, to the Semantic Web of today. The author takes us on a journey through the centuries-old history of metadata up to the modern world of crowdsourcing and Google, showing how metadata works and what it is made of. The author explores how it has been used ideologically and how it can never be objective. He argues how central it is to human cultures and the way they develop. Metadata: Shaping Knowledge from Antiquity to the Semantic Web is for all readers with an interest in how we humans organize our knowledge and why this is important. It is suitable for those new to the subject as well as those know its basics. It also makes an excellent introduction for students of information science and librarianship.

This festschrift is in honour of Dr K Nageswara Rao. Dr K Nageswara Rao was born on 25th December 1964 in Andhra Pradesh, and obtained his B.Sc from SV Arts College, Tirupati in 1986. He was awarded M.Sc (Physics) by SV University; Tirupati in 1988. He completed BLISc and MLIS from SV University and Annamalai University in the years 1990 and 1992, respectively. He was awarded Ph.D by the University of Mysore in 2009. In addition, he has also obtained PGDCA from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University, Hyderabad in the year 1991. He started his career as Scientific/Technical Assistant ‘A’ in National Informatics Centre, Hyderabad in 1993 and after two years of service he joined Naval Physical Oceanographic Laboratory, Kochi as Scientist 'B' in 1995. Then he moved to Defence Research & Development Laboratory (DRDL), Hyderabad in 1999. He was promoted as Scientist ‘G’ in 2017 and served as Technology Director in DRDL till August 2021. Later he was appointed as Director, Defence Scientific Information & Documentation Centre (DESIDOC), Delhi in September 2021 and promoted as Outstanding Scientist in October 2024. He authored more than 20 articles in journals and conferences. Under his guidance, two candidates were awarded Ph.D Degree from Osmania University, Hyderabad. Dr K Nageswara Rao served as Editor-in-Chief of the Defence Science Journal, Defence Life Science Journal and DESIDOC Journal of Library & Information Technology and DRDO Monographs series.

This open access book summarises the latest developments on data management in the EU H2020 ENVRIplus project, which brought together more than 20 environmental and Earth science research infrastructures into a single community. It provides readers with a systematic overview of the common challenges faced by research infrastructures and how a ‘reference model guided’ engineering approach can be used to achieve greater interoperability among such infrastructures in the environmental and earth sciences. The 20 contributions in this book are structured in 5 parts on the design, development, deployment, operation and use of research infrastructures. Part one provides an overview of the state of the art of research infrastructure and relevant e-Infrastructure technologies, part two discusses the reference model guided engineering approach, the third part presents the software and tools developed for common data management challenges, the fourth part demonstrates the software via several use cases, and the last part discusses the sustainability and future directions.

Antichi documenti e nuove tecnologie digitali sono i protagonisti dei progetti di cui in questo volume si presentano i risultati. Il volume espone gli atti della giornata di studio "Epistolari classensi tra edizione e digitalizzazione", organizzata in seno alle attività del progetto PNRR finanziato dall'Unione Europea – NextGeneration EU. I saggi riportano i risultati di attività di studio, trascrizione, digitalizzazione e edizione, sia tradizionale sia digitale, di alcune raccolte di carteggi conservate dall'Istituzione Biblioteca Classense di Ravenna. In particolare, le due sezioni in cui si articola il volume presentano i progetti Collezioni Digitali Classensi e DigiLett Class, portati avanti dal Dipartimento di Beni Culturali dell'Università di Bologna (con il Laboratorio LUDI) e dall'Istituzione Biblioteca Classense. La seconda sezione, interamente dedicata al progetto PNRR DigiLett Class, approfondisce il ruolo di spicco dei monaci benedettini Camaldolesi, attraverso le figure di Pietro Canneti e Mariangelo Fiacchi, e quello della costruenda Biblioteca Classense nel contesto bibliotecario e del mercato editoriale e librario sei-settecentesco dell'area adriatica e dello Stato Pontificio. Le lettere presentano, infatti, numerosi riferimenti a personalità, luoghi, eventi e opere manoscritte e stampate permettendo di ricostruire una parte rilevante di quella vivace rete erudita. Da questa occasione di collaborazione e confronto si evince come possano nascere nuovi orizzonti epistemologici e speciali processi di fruizione del patrimonio culturale e della sua conoscenza se al più tradizionale sguardo storico si aggiunge una lente nuova come quella della tecnologia.

Class-tested and coherent, this textbook teaches classical and web information retrieval, including web search and the related areas of text classification and text clustering from basic concepts. It gives an up-to-date treatment of all aspects of the design and implementation of systems for gathering, indexing, and searching documents; methods for evaluating systems; and an introduction to the use of machine learning methods on text collections. All the important ideas are explained using examples and figures, making it perfect for introductory courses in information retrieval for advanced undergraduates and graduate students in computer science. Based on feedback from extensive classroom experience, the book has been carefully structured in order to make teaching more natural and effective. Slides and additional exercises (with solutions for lecturers) are also available through the book's supporting website to help course instructors prepare their lectures.
